Post by: Pat B on November 17, 2007, 04:48:00 PM
I use rabbit zonkers from a fly tying shop. You can get marabou feathers there also. Both come in many colors but I have found white to be the most visible and chartreuse green next.
  I have used fletch tape and contact cement to install them.   Pat

Post by: Mudd on November 17, 2007, 08:37:00 PM
I use double stick carpet tape and white rabbit fur. Thery've lasted all fall and seem to work as well as those I bought from 3 Rivers a few years back.
